The Trent to Trenches Exhibition marks one hundred years since the outbreak of the Great War and explores the experiences of the people of Nottingham and Nottinghamshire at home and in the trenches from 1914 - 1918.
Using evocative visual images, diaries, letters and artefacts, many on loan from members of the public, the exhibition highlights the lasting impact of the conflict on the communities of Nottinghamshire.
Organised by Nottingham City Museums and Galleries, and researched and made possible by a large team of volunteers, Trent to Trenches is part of the Imperial War Museum's First World War Centenary Partnership.
